Where can I go hunting?

The Recreation.Gov Web site identifies hunting and other recreational opportunities on Federal lands. There are approximately 317 units in the National Wildlife Refuge System that are open to hunting. Also, you may be interested in our Where Can I Go Fishing? site.

State wildlife agencies manage the hunting license progams. Many states manage wildlife management areas and other areas open to regulated public hunting. In addition to home pages, other hunting-related sites on the Web may identify opportunities for hunting a particular species or in the particular geographic area of interest to you. Please remember to get permission from private landowners before hunting on their lands.
